Observing virtual arms that you imagine are yours increases the galvanic skin response to an unexpected threat.

作者信息

Hägni Karin, Eng Kynan, Hepp-Reymond Marie-Claude, Holper Lisa, Keisker Birgit, Siekierka Ewa, Kiper Daniel C

机构信息

Institute of Human Movement Sciences and Sport, ETH Zurich, Zurich, Switzerland.

出版信息

PLoS One. 2008 Aug 28;3(8):e3082. doi: 10.1371/journal.pone.0003082.

Abstract

Multi-modal visuo-tactile stimulation of the type performed in the rubber hand illusion can induce the brain to temporarily incorporate external objects into the body image. In this study we show that audio-visual stimulation combined with mental imagery more rapidly elicits an elevated physiological response (skin conductance) after an unexpected threat to a virtual limb, compared to audio-visual stimulation alone. Two groups of subjects seated in front of a monitor watched a first-person perspective view of slow movements of two virtual arms intercepting virtual balls rolling towards the viewer. One group was instructed to simply observe the movements of the two virtual arms, while the other group was instructed to observe the virtual arms and imagine that the arms were their own. After 84 seconds the right virtual arm was unexpectedly "stabbed" by a knife and began "bleeding". This aversive stimulus caused both groups to show a significant increase in skin conductance. In addition, the observation-with-imagery group showed a significantly higher skin conductance (p<0.05) than the observation-only group over a 2-second period shortly after the aversive stimulus onset. No corresponding change was found in subjects' heart rates. Our results suggest that simple visual input combined with mental imagery may induce the brain to measurably temporarily incorporate external objects into its body image.

在橡皮手错觉实验中所进行的那种多模态视觉-触觉刺激,能够促使大脑暂时将外部物体纳入身体意象。在本研究中我们发现,与单纯的视听刺激相比,视听刺激结合心理意象在虚拟肢体受到意外威胁后,能更迅速地引发增强的生理反应(皮肤电传导)。两组受试者坐在显示器前,观看以第一人称视角呈现的两个虚拟手臂缓慢移动拦截滚向观看者的虚拟球的画面。一组受试者被要求单纯观察两个虚拟手臂的动作,而另一组受试者则被要求观察虚拟手臂并想象这些手臂是他们自己的。84秒后,右侧虚拟手臂意外地被一把刀“刺伤”并开始“流血”。这种厌恶刺激使两组受试者的皮肤电传导均显著增加。此外,在厌恶刺激开始后的短短2秒内,意象观察组的皮肤电传导显著高于单纯观察组(p<0.05)。在受试者的心率方面未发现相应变化。我们的研究结果表明,简单的视觉输入与心理意象相结合,可能会使大脑在可测量的程度上暂时将外部物体纳入其身体意象。
